POSITION SUMMARY:


The primary purpose of this role is to uphold Federal, State, and local laws while responding to calls for the safeguarding of life and property.

Under general supervision, the officer will engage in law enforcement and crime prevention activities; manage traffic flow and enforce traffic regulations; and perform related duties as necessary.


K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
This is a journey-level position within the professional police series requiring sworn peace officer status. This role is distinct from Police Sergeant and Police Corporal, which provide general oversight for Police Officers.

SUPERVISION:
General supervision is provided by a Police Sergeant.

Technical or functional oversight may be provided by higher-level police personnel; assignments may necessitate direct or indirect supervision of sworn and non-sworn staff.


CORE DUTIES:
Conduct patrols in designated areas using a police vehicle, motorcycle, or on foot
Enforce local, State, and Federal laws
Respond to calls concerning the protection of life and property, traffic incidents, and other emergencies
Inspect business and residential areas to deter criminal activity
Address calls for the protection of life and property and the enforcement of municipal, county, and state laws as assigned
Carry out preliminary and follow-up investigations of disturbances, criminal incidents, hazardous situations, accidents, and other significant occurrences

Make arrests; interrogate suspects and interview victims, complainants, and witnesses; coordinate and conduct thorough investigations of violent crimes, child abuse, property crimes, vice, gaming, narcotics violations, and other offenses; testify and present evidence in court; provide backup support for other officers and personnel; collect, preserve, and maintain evidence, found property, and property for safekeeping; assist and advise motorists while enforcing traffic safety laws by issuing citations and warnings; search, fingerprint, transport, and book detainees; respond to demonstrations, riots, hostage situations, barricaded subjects, and other highly dangerous scenarios; maintain public contact regarding potential law enforcement issues and foster positive relationships with the community; serve warrants and subpoenas; observe, monitor, direct, and manage routine and unusual traffic conditions; check buildings for security; and administer first aid and CPR as necessary; attend fire scenes to aid in the protection of life and property.

Prepare reports of arrests made, investigations conducted, and unusual incidents observed
Operate electronic and emergency communication devices and equipment in the field, in patrol vehicles, or in the office
Provide information and directions to the public
Perform duties as a Designated Disaster Service Worker in compliance with California Government Code, as needed, during natural and manmade disasters and emergencies
Carry out other related tasks as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S:


Ability to read and comprehend departmental policies, instructions, laws, and regulations; ability to analyze situations and adopt a swift, effective, and reasonable course of action; ability to prepare clear and accurate reports; physical agility; keen observation and ability to remember names, faces, and details of incidents; ability to understand and follow oral and written directions; ability to learn the use and care of automobiles, other police vehicles, firearms, and other specialized police equipment; ability to communicate effectively in speaking and writing; observe accurately and remember faces, numbers, incidents, and locations; demonstrate proficiency in the use and care of firearms; think and act quickly in emergencies, and assess situations and individuals accurately; maintain a professional demeanor during stressful circumstances; learn, understand, and interpret laws, rules, regulations, and policies; communicate clearly and concisely, both orally and in writing; prepare accurate and grammatically correct written reports; learn standard broadcasting procedures of a police radio system; demonstrate proficiency in defensive tactics; handle an automobile in high-speed and emergency situations; establish and maintain cooperative working relationships with those encountered in the course of work; understand and execute oral and written instructions; uphold the Law Enforcement Code of Ethics at all times.


EXPERIENCE AND EDUCATION:
Any combination of experience and education that would likely provide the required knowledge and abilities is qualifying.

A typical pathway to acquire the knowledge and abilities would be:


Experience - Any full or part-time employment experience sufficient to demonstrate good work habits; Education - High school diploma or equivalent (GED).
Sixty (60) college semester units in Police Sciences or a closely related field is preferred.

AGE AND P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:


Minimum age of 21 years; weight in proportion to height; normal visual functions and visual acuity of no less than 20/40 in each eye without corrections, and corrected to 20/20 in the better eye, and no less than 20/30 in the lesser eye.

Must be free from color and night blindness and possess normal hearing.

LICENSE OR CERTIFICATION:
This position requires the use of a department vehicle while on duty and conducting law enforcement activities.

Individuals must be physically capable of operating the vehicles safely and must possess a valid California motor vehicle operator's license upon hire and maintain it throughout employment.
